sound.PlayURL causing client crashes when playing .pls streams?
4 replies, posted
So I've noticed after using a bunch of different radio addons that playing .pls streams [I]usually [/I]works, but something is causing clients to crash under certain conditions that I'm not able to narrow down because, well, the game crashes.
At first I assumed something was going on within the addons themselves but the same result happens when I just run the playURL function myself.
To give an example, at one point playing a 3d .pls stream worked for myself and 2 other players within its radius while one other player crashed as soon as the stream started playing. I've also crashed several times(1 in 5 roughly) myself trying to test it in singleplayer on sandbox.
Anyone have any ideas as to what the cause could be or if there's any log files I could look into?

What is the format you stream in?
While developing an radio addon, I noticed that codexes/formats such as AAC, AC3, MPEG4, etc. could cause error 41 or -1 when played as 3D sound. But they work fine without 3D, though. Fragradio's format is one of these above. This may have something to do with the installed codexes in the OS, I guess.
I'm currently using AAC but I'll see if swapping it around helps, thanks.
[editline]1st November 2015[/editline]
Switching to MP3 encoding fixed it, yeah. Thanks!
